wxPython 安装指南

wxPython 安装指南

阅读更多:wxPython 教程

在本文中,我们将介绍如何在Mac OSX上安装wxPython

wxPython是一个跨平台的GUI开发工具包,基于Python语言和wxWidgets库。它提供了丰富的图形用户界面组件和工具,使开发者可以方便地创建和管理各种功能强大的桌面应用程序。

步骤一:安装Homebrew

在安装wxPython之前,我们需要先安装Homebrew,这是一个强大的包管理器,可以帮助我们轻松地安装和管理各种软件包。

要安装Homebrew,可以打开终端并执行以下命令: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

安装完成后,可以通过运行以下命令来验证Homebrew是否已成功安装:

brew doctor

如果没有任何错误提示,说明Homebrew已成功安装。

步骤二:安装Python 3

由于wxPython是基于Python语言的,所以我们需要先安装Python环境。在Mac OSX中,默认情况下已经预装了Python 2,但我们推荐安装Python 3,因为它更加现代化并且支持更多功能。

可以通过Homebrew来安装Python 3。打开终端并执行以下命令:

brew install python3

安装完成后,可以通过运行以下命令来验证Python是否已成功安装:

python3 --version

如果输出显示了Python的版本信息,则说明Python已成功安装。

步骤三:安装wxPython

有两种方法可以安装wxPython:使用pip或使用Homebrew。我们将分别介绍这两种方法。

方法一:使用pip安装

使用pip安装wxPython是最简单的方法。在终端中执行以下命令:

python3 -m pip install -U wxPython

此命令将自动从Python软件包索引中下载并安装最新版本的wxPython。

方法二:使用Homebrew安装

如果你更喜欢使用Homebrew来安装软件包,可以执行以下命令:

brew install --cask wxpython

这将通过Homebrew安装最新版本的wxPython。

示例程序

现在我们已经成功安装了wxPython,让我们编写一个简单的示例程序来验证安装是否成功。

import wx

class MyFrame(wx.Frame):
    def __init__(self, parent, title):
        super().__init__(parent, title=title, size=(300, 200))
        self.Center()

        panel = wx.Panel(self)
        label = wx.StaticText(panel, label="Hello, wxPython!", pos=(100, 50))

        self.Show(True)

if __name__ == "__main__":
    app = wx.App()
    frame = MyFrame(None, "wxPython Example")
    app.MainLoop()

运行以上代码,将会弹出一个包含文本“Hello, wxPython!”的窗口。如果你能看到这个窗口,那么恭喜你,你已成功安装并配置了wxPython!

总结

本文介绍了如何在Mac OSX上安装wxPython。首先,我们使用Homebrew安装了必要的软件包管理器和Python环境。然后,我们使用pip或Homebrew安装了最新版本的wxPython。最后,我们通过一个简单的示例程序验证了安装的成功。

现在,你可以开始使用wxPython来开发漂亮且功能强大的桌面应用程序了!祝你成功!

Camera课程

Python教程

Java教程

Web教程

数据库教程

图形图像教程

办公软件教程

Linux教程

计算机教程

大数据教程

开发工具教程

wxPython 问答